[ ] Key ceremony step 7 — clock skew check. Before we cut the signing keys for Relayforge, make sure all four build agents agree on time to within 200ms. Last quarter the Tarnwell agent drifted almost nine seconds and the ceremony transcript timestamps looked suspicious enough that audit made us redo everything. Run the skew probe twice, ten minutes apart, and attach both outputs to the ceremony record. If any agent drifts mid-ceremony, abort and restart. Once skew is confirmed green, unseal the backup shard with the recovery passphrase below.

vault phrase of hahag-bagef = quenael-frador

Step 4 of the Cartavox deploy: bring up the tile-rendering cache layer before the renderer pods, or the first wave of requests will stampede the origin store. The cache uses the Brindlemark key-value cluster in the Hollowfen region; confirm its health endpoint returns ready before proceeding. Set TILE_CACHE_TTL to 3600 for production and keep eviction at LRU — future maintainers, resist the urge to tune this without load data. Finally, the cache node authenticates to Brindlemark with a token, which goes on the next line.

secret setting of tajof-bahif: COURIER_KEY3=65d

**Escalation — Brimwash locker access**

Code redemption failures under 2% of attempts: log and monitor. Above 2% for 10 minutes: restart the token service, verify the Hollowgate site controller heartbeat. Still failing: page the locker platform lead. Physical lockouts at any site escalate immediately — couriers cannot wait. For after-hours hardware issues at partner sites, email the vendor escalation desk.

pager mailbox: holius@nelvrogrid.internal

Ticket: GPU memory profiler under-reports allocations in Vexalon's render farm jobs. The new hookpoint in memtrace-gl misses pooled buffers created before the profiler attaches, so the weekly reports from the Calderwood cluster look 30% lighter than reality. Proposed fix: attach at driver init via the Quillhart shim and snapshot existing pools. Risk is low; overhead measured at under 2%. Targeting a patch behind a flag this sprint. The candidate build to validate against is listed below.

build token for bageg-yahof: htk3_673